
Я использую book
класс LaTeX и хочу добавить приложения. Я делаю это следующим образом:
\usepackage{appendix}
\appendix
\appendixpage
\noappendicestocpagenum
\addappheadtotoc
\chapter{Some title}
%...
Моя проблема в том, что это, \chapter
кажется, воспринимается как \chapter*
. Потому что вместоПриложение А. Некоторые заголовки(что мне и нужно) приложение, которое просто озаглавленоНекоторое название.
Есть идеи, как мне поместить "Приложение А" перед ним? Я думал, что это будет стандартным поведением в book
классе. Возможно, какой-то другой пакет все портит. Например, я использую titlesec
, hyperref
и cleveref
.
Редактировать: уточнение, я говорю как о заголовке в тексте, так и о ToC. Ни в одном из них не отображается "Приложение А".
решение1
Проблема оказалась вызвана тем, что я поставил \backmatter
перед \appendix
. Постановка \backmatter
после приложений полностью решает проблему.
Оказалось также, что эта проблема уже решена здесь:Нумерация приложений в конце книги
решение2
Я не совсем уверен, правильно ли я понял ваш запрос. Но попробуйте сделать следующее, чтобы "Приложение А" появилось перед вашими записями в ToC.
\documentclass{book}
\usepackage[titletoc]{appendix}
\begin{document}
\tableofcontents
\begin{appendices}
\appendixpage
\noappendicestocpagenum
\addappheadtotoc
\chapter{Some title}
Some text
\end{appendices}
\end{document}
Содержание:
Название в тексте: